Biohub builds AI atlas of proteins
Mark Zuckerberg and Priscilla Chan's nonprofit pushes deeper into AI biology.

TL;DR
- Biohub has released an AI system that models protein biology.
- The system can significantly reduce the time needed for protein research.
- It includes tools for protein structure prediction, a protein language model, and ESM Atlas (a map of 6.8 billion proteins and 1.1 billion predicted structures).
- Biohub suggests this AI can enable computational design and testing of protein interfaces.
- Other organizations like Isomorphic Labs, OpenAI, and Anthropic are also using AI for biological research and drug discovery.
- Biohub is investing further in AI simulations of the human body.
- The current work is still preliminary for drug design and therapeutic use, requiring more safety testing.
